    How to disable "Reconnect at logon " on a mapped drive.

    There is a mapped drive in my computer and I want to remove it. So, when I try to disconnect it, then it will disappear, but when I restart my pc then it will come back again everytime. So, can anyone tell me how to disable the "Reconnect at logon " option. Thanks for any help.

    Re: How to disable "Reconnect at logon " on a mapped drive.

    You could try to run the below command in the command prompt and see if that helps:

    NET USE /PERSISTENT:NO
